I am in the process of ordering a front suspension kit for my 66 SS Chevelle and there are a few choices Large Bushings, Regular Bushings, 7/8 Inch Idler Arm or 13/16 Inch Idler Arm.
I measured the diameter of the lower rear of the control arm and the measurement was 1.6275 in.
Do I have the large bushing or the regular bushing?
For the idler arm, the vendor told me that I could determine which I needed by the size of the nut. The nut size that is on the idler arm is ¾ not the 7/8 or 13/16 the vendor said that it should be.
The Part number for the idler arm that I removed from the car is a T43GMC03890699B.
How do I tell which Idler Arm that I have?
